888 SI Sportsbook strikes Nuvei agreement

The 888 Holdings’ owned SI Sportsbook and Canadian electronic payment processing company – Nuvei, have secured a payment solution supplying agreement.

Within the frames of the recent deal, Nuvei is going to become the 888 Holdings Plc’s latest released Sports Illustrated Sportsbook’s official payment solution supplier, more particularly the supplier is going to supply the sportsbook with its instant bank payment feature, which will see 888 SI Sportsbook integrate more seamless and smooth real-time payments.

888 Holding’s Senior Vice President – Yaniv Sherman, explained:

“888 Hodings is looking forward excitedly to start offering Nuvei’s innovative payment solution to our customers, not only further boosting the user experience at SI Sportsbook, but also making a significant step in further proving SI Sportsbook’s name as a leading fast-paced and innovative sportsbook in the global iGaming industry.”

Via Nuvei’s innovative solution, 888 Sportsbook’s users are going to obtain access to nearly 11k American financial institutions.

Nuvei’s Chairperson and Chief Executive Officer – Philip Fayer, also welcomed the affiliation with 888 Holdings Plc and explained Nuvei’s perspective in regards to their goal as a company:

“The main principle and the core of what we do is to provide sports fans with the most easily usable, secure, and fast-paced payment experience.”

The partnership with Nuvei follows suite a ray of recent successful deals for 888 Holdings, such as the £2.2bln acquisition of William Hill earlier this month.
